Philippine coast guard accuses Chinese ship of using ‘laser light’

MANILA, Philippines (AFP) — The Philippine Coast Guard on Monday accused a Chinese coastguard vessel of shining a “military-grade laser light” at one of its boats in the disputed South China Sea, temporarily blinding crew members. The incident happened on February 6 nearly 20 kilometers (12 miles) from Second Thomas Shoal in the Spratly Islands, where Philippine marines are stationed, the coast guard said in a statement. 4.0-magnitude earthquake strikes off Eastern Samar

(Eagle News) — A 4.0-magnitude earthquake struck off Eastern Samar on Monday, Feb. 13. The Philippine Institute of Volcanology and Seismology said the quake hit 64 kilometers northeast of Guiuan at 6:34 a.m. The depth of focus was 59 kilometers. No damage to property nor aftershocks were reported.

Thousands join latest round of Portuguese teachers’ protests

Lisbon, Portugal | AFP | Thousands of teachers from across Portugal marched through the streets of Lisbon on Saturday in the latest round of protests demanding higher pay and better working conditions. ‘Unidentified object’ shot down over Canada: Trudeau

Ottawa, Canada | AFP | Prime Minister Justin Trudeau said Saturday an “unidentified object” was shot down over northwestern Canada, one day after US officials said they had shot down a similar object over Alaska. “Canadian and US aircraft were scrambled, and a US F-22 successfully fired at the object,” Trudeau tweeted. Reviewers rave for ‘Hogwarts Legacy’ video game despite backlash

Washington, United States (AFP) — The highly anticipated video game “Hogwarts Legacy” was met with largely positive reviews after its release Friday, despite some gameplay quibbles and the controversy that has dogged the Wizarding World’s original creator. In the game, developed by Avalanche Software and edited by Warner Bros’ Portkey Games, players virtually explore the “Harry Potter” universe as a student attending the magical Hogwarts School of Witchcraft and Wizardry in the 1800s.
